Subject: Hiring Freeze — Meridia Division

Team, as our incoming director prepares to take over, a quick status note. The hiring freeze in the Meridia Division continues until the board revisits it next quarter. Requisitions are paused, agency engagements suspended, and exceptions go through the divisional committee. Attrition backfills are not automatic. Please route all freeze-related queries to the committee for now. The business reasoning behind the freeze is set out in the note below.

internal memo for tagef-hadup: Gross margin on Ulaath came in at 15 percent against a plan of 5 percent. Only 7 of the 120 pilot accounts renewed Ulaath, so a churn review is set for October 15.

# Artifact Signing — Proseline

Proseline, our documentation linter, ships as a signed tarball every two weeks. New team members should verify each artifact before installing it locally; unsigned builds are rejected by the Fennwick package gateway. All official releases are signed with the team's current release key, shown below.

deploy key for baweg-bajeg: bky9_DYLNv2wGq

Board Briefing: Franchise Agreement — Marlow Crust Bakehouse

Negotiations with the Delden Valley franchise group concluded last week. Terms include a seven-year term, standard royalty structure, and territorial exclusivity across the Harwick corridor. Legal review by Pellan & Voss is complete, with no outstanding objections. Signing is targeted for month-end pending board approval. Below is the confidential note on our related business plans.

management briefing: Headcount on the Praok team goes from 16 to 91 by the end of March. Gross margin on Praok came in at 2 percent against a plan of 26 percent.

## Break-Glass: PixHoard Image Cache

New folks: if the PixHoard image cache leaks memory and OOMs the Renner nodes, don't wait for approvals. Restart via the break-glass account, file an incident, and notify the cache owner. Access is audited. The break-glass account unlocks with the recovery passphrase below.

recovery phrase for kagaf-yajof: fraax-quenwyn-lamion